This side-by-side compares ZIP 57062 (Springfield, SD) and ZIP 57059 (Scotland, SD) using the same Census ACS 5-Year table fields for both, no averages swapped in, no national proxies. ZIP 57062 has a population of 2,410 at 9 people per square mile, while ZIP 57059 has 1,522 at 4 per square mile. That difference in population size and density alone reshapes how every other metric should be interpreted, a higher-income ZIP with 1,200 residents behaves very differently from one with 45,000.

On income and education, ZIP 57062 reports a median household income of $62,321 against $59,779 in ZIP 57059, with per-capita income of $23,666 vs $28,399. The share of adults holding a bachelor's degree or higher is 12.2% in 57062 and 26.5% in 57059. Poverty rate reads 4.1% vs 11.4%, and unemployment 3.9% vs 0.0% - these four fields alone drive most of the difference in the scorecard grades you will see for each ZIP.

Housing separates these two ZIPs further: median home value sits at $134,900 in 57062 versus $121,500 in 57059, with median rent of $775 and $599 per month respectively. Homeownership rate is 77.2% vs 75.8%. When reading the comparison table below, focus on paired metrics rather than single winners, a ZIP with lower home values and lower income is not strictly "worse" if rent-to-income ratios and commute times land in the same zone. Every value is pulled from the exact same ACS table so the two columns are genuinely comparable.
